Mazama had to hit the road for their first game and it wasn't the result they were hoping for. They received a blow on Thursday as they fell 71-56 to the Bend Lava Bears. The Vikings haven't had much luck with the Lava Bears recently, as the team has come up short the last three times they've met.
Bend's victory was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Spencer Dildine, who dropped a double-double with 16 points and 18 boards. Cooper Jimenez was another key player, going 6-for-12 on his way to 17 points and five rebounds.
Mazama has already played their next contest, a 67-33 loss against Scappoose on the 5th. As for Bend,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 71-64 defeat against Baker on the 5th.
